The Ecological Footprint of Rapid Fashion



Branded ClothingBranded Clothing
Quick style offers consumers fashionable clothing at low costs, its ecological footprint is destructive and significant. The market is well-known for its unsustainable manufacturing practices, which exploit sources and add to pollution. The fast production cycles result in enormous water usage, often draining neighborhood water materials and affecting communities. Additionally, the dyes and chemicals utilized in garment production regularly contaminate waterways, hurting marine life and communities.Moreover, quick style generates substantial amounts of textile waste, with countless loads winding up in garbage dumps annually. These garments, made for temporary use, frequently consist of synthetic fibers that take decades to disintegrate. The carbon discharges from automation and transportation further worsen climate modification, as factories frequently rely upon fossil gas.
